Output 95174ff36c7a5007424d8283c59b249015772ebd4f0eda7af21a681872dab487:1

value
68642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08403ec4f9c4a10b234f85f36dde06d0c530af24 OP_EQUAL
address
32SeHutUfeixo13vzfLfEDFRF4CifJ7Pjw
transaction
95174ff36c7a5007424d8283c59b249015772ebd4f0eda7af21a681872dab487